A Moment with Donna © " Inner Vision"

I’m sure you heard of the ancient Indian tradition of a vision quest.  Young men would be required to retreat to a lonely spot to endure days of hunger, cold and loneliness to experience their inner journey of self and purpose.  It took courage, a willingness to submit and the challenge to be open to the message of the Great Spirit.  It was part of the initiation into manhood.  This experience was to offer a gateway into maturation, meant to empower the individual through its message.

In our culture today we frequently use the word ‘vision’ to describe goals and objectives.  What would evolve if we used the word to connect with that inner shaman that we carry within ourselves and allow it to show us our true core of who and what we truly are?

I think of a story told to me years ago about a very successful executive, making a high six-figure income yet he was antsy, frustrated, unhappy and didn’t understand how this could be.  He had it all according to everything he had been raised to believe.

One day he received a call from a long time buddy who invited him to go on a canoeing trip that would take them into the Sierra Mountains.  Without knowing why he accepted the invitation.

It was a two week excursion.  At one point they spent days carrying a canoe through rough terrain. By the end of the excursion as they were packing everything up this man’s buddy wondered if his friend regretted the ruggedness of the adventure they had gone through.  To his amazement the executive told him he had never felt so alive.  In fact, it gave him clarity about what he wanted to do.

Within a few months the executive retired, deciding he would be an outdoor guide for people giving them the wilderness experience.  He left behind a posh job, all the perks and started a small tourist business that changed his life a hundred and eighty degrees.  To this day, to the best of my knowledge, he is still taking people on outdoor treks, hauling canoes when necessary and not making a whole bunch of money but is very happy with his life.

Why?  Why does someone just step away from what seems to be a perfect life to become involved in something that is as uncommon  as taking people on hikes?  Apparently it had to do with purpose and inner satisfaction and peace.  He discovered that what was fulfilling for him was being closer to nature and interacting with people differently.  He was a good enough businessman to understand the principles of running a business and making it successful.  His purpose and priorities changed because he wanted them to.  His vision of his life - his purpose -changed after having a significant experience that enabled him to answer his inner questions that he could not answer before.

Life can be a rat race if you let it.  However, it doesn’t have to be.  Sometimes like the executive when we are questioning where we are, why we are living the way we are and what we really want we have an experience that gives us the opportunity to reframe ourselves and shift into an awareness of what we know we need to do that gives us true purpose and value.

Vision is defined by Webster as: ‘the act or power of anticipating that which will or may come to be’.  It can happen in a moment or occur gradually over a period of time.  Regardless, when it occurs if we are true to ourselves we’ll hold that awareness like a precious jewel protecting it from the elements of despair, failure, disbelief until we can place it into the golden position of reality that we can wear proudly in everyday life.  We won’t just think about it we will live it.

As we travel through life our perceptions may change.  When they change we may have the opportunity to discern a different direction that may bring us into a whole new script of experience.  Trust your inner vision, your inner self…for the exploration of the unknown may bring your blessings beyond your dreams, new relationships and stories to share that will light the way for others to seek out their own inner vision.

Italian Chocolate Truffles

                  Valentine’s Day is just around the corner and any excuse to have chocolate is a good excuse.  This is a sweet for that special sweetheart and you can make these truffles ahead so they will be ready for the holiday or any time you want to share them.

                  Ingredients: 6 ounces dark chocolate, 2 Tbsp almond-flavored Liqueur (amaretto) or orange-flavored liqueur, 3 Tbsp sweet butter, 1/2 cup confectioners’ sugar, 1/2 cup ground almonds, 1 3/4 ounces grated chocolate.

                  Directions: 1) Melt the dark chocolate with the liqueur in a double boiler, stirring until well combined. 2) Add the butter and stir until it has melted. Stir in the confectioners’ sugar and the ground almonds. 3) Leave the mixture in a cool place until firm enough to roll into about 24 balls. 4) Place the grated chocolate on a plate and roll the truffles in the chocolate to coat them. 5) Place the truffles in paper candy cases and chill.


A Poem for Lovers

Happy Valentine’s Day

Elizabeth Barrett Browning

 How do I love thee? Let me count the ways.
I love thee to the depth and breadth and height
My soul can reach, when feeling out of sight
For the ends of Being and ideal Grace.
I love thee to the level of every day's
Most quiet need; by sun and candlelight.
I love thee freely, as men strive for Right;
I love thee purely, as they turn from Praise.
I love thee with the passion put to use
In my old griefs, and with my childhood's faith
I love thee with a love I seemed to lose
With my lost saints,--I love thee with the breath.
Smiles, tears, of all my life!--and, if God choose,
I shall but love thee better after death.


GOLDEN NUGGETS

True Stories about Real People

This month we celebrate Abraham Lincoln’s birthday.  I will be doing an interview regarding the Lincoln family on February 12th.  I came across some information regarding him that I thought showed a man who knew how to laugh at himself.

Senator Stephen A. Douglas once called him a “two-faced man,” Lincoln responded, “I leave it to my audience.  If I had another face, do you think I would wear this one?”

There was another time when he was chatting with a group of editors about meeting a woman riding on horseback in a wooded area.  “She looked at me intently, and said, ‘I do believe you are the ugliest man I ever saw.’ Said I, ‘Madam, you are probably right, but I can’t help it.’ ‘No,’ she said, ‘you can’t help it, but you might stay at home.’”

So much focus was given to his appearance during his lifetime yet today he continues to be recognized for remarkable patience, determination, dedication, strong will, compassion, thoughtfulness and selflessness.

One of his quotes I like is “The fact is, truth is your truest friend, no matter what the circumstances are.”

 Lincoln’s time was filled with conflict, anxiety, war and just about everything negative you could imagine yet he still made fun of himself, was caring about others and sincerely desired to leave a legacy that would inspire future generations. I wonder how he would view history’s memory of him? From what I have read I would imagine he would probably tell a joke about himself.
